Technical Description

In the Linux kernel, the following vulnerability has been resolved:

netfilter: xt_nat: reject unsupported target families

xt_nat SNAT and DNAT target handlers assume IP-family conntrack state

is present and can dereference a NULL pointer when instantiated from an

unsupported family through nft_compat. A bridge-family compat rule can

therefore trigger a NULL-dereference in nf_nat_setup_info().

Reject non-IP families in xt_nat_checkentry() so unsupported targets

cannot be installed. Keep NFPROTO_INET allowed for valid inet NAT

compat users and leave the runtime fast path unchanged.

[ The crash was fixed via

9dbba7e694ec ("netfilter: nft_compat: ebtables emulation must reject non-bridge targets"),

so this patch is no longer critical.

Nevertheless, NAT is only relevant for ipv4/ipv6, so this extra

family check is a good idea in any case. ]
